
One of the pitfalls recurring awareness of humanitarian tragedies is the abstract nature of numbers. Every day, thousands of children die before age five years, often in polite indifference.
The organization Save the Children has launched a campaign which aims to overcome this obstacle, by a simple procedure and has the merit of not falling into the lacrimal sensational.
The campaign is based on interviews with parents who are returning to life necessarily too short for some of their children died of diseases like malaria.
This is one of these testimony. Others are visible here .
A deeply humane and sensitive approach.
